Glasgow is moderately more affordable than Montross, with a 12.7% lower cost of living index. Glasgow scores 69 compared to 79 for Montross, where the US average is 100. This difference means residents of Montross can expect to pay noticeably more for everyday expenses, housing, and services.

On the housing front, median rent in Glasgow is $814/month compared to $810/month in Montross — a 1% difference. Interestingly, home values tell a different story: while Montross has cheaper rent, Glasgow actually has lower median home values ($117,100 vs $241,700).

Median household income in Glasgow is $50,625 compared to $71,500 in Montross (-29.2%). While Montross is more expensive, its higher salaries more than compensate — residents there may actually end up with more disposable income. Looking at affordability, residents of Glasgow spend roughly 19.3% of their income on rent, more than the 13.6% in Montross.
